Parietal Lobe
A region of the cerebral cortex involved in processing sensory information regarding the location of parts of the body as well as interpreting visual information and processing language and mathematics.
Monozygotic Twins
Identical twins that develop from a single fertilized egg, splitting and forming two embryos.
Broca's Aphasia
A condition resulting from damage to a specific area of the brain, characterized by difficulties in speech production and writing, while understanding of language generally remains intact.
Wernicke's Aphasia
A type of aphasia characterized by fluent but nonsensical speech and difficulty in understanding spoken language, caused by damage to the Wernicke's area of the brain.
